Currently, we are seeing more and more smartphone come out with glass back. Previously, there was a trend of using metal at the back of the smartphone which eventually died.
Prior to that, smartphones were mostly made out of plastic. And it must be said that phones made out of plastic were the most durable. However, they were not looking premium so it was eventually scrapped in favour of glass. But we have seen that glass is extremely fragile and it has the maximum chances of breaking on drops. There is also the fact that glass or metal phones tend to heat up a lot. This is true while performing heavy tasks, or gaming or even when used in extremely hot conditions.
Therefore, MIT Researchers have found a new way which can replace glass on the back of smartphones. This is a polymer which will be customized so that heating issues are solved. This custom polymer material will dissipate heat rather than cooling it down so that heating is never an issue anymore. This will mean that you can use your smartphones without worrying about it heating.
To add to that, Polymer is said to be cheaper than glass or metal so it can be a cost-effective solution as well. However, Polymer is found to be more fragile which is a concern.
